Embedded Software Test Engineer
Are you passionate about delivering quality through meeting standards and procedures?
Would you love solving complex problems?
Join our Team
Panametrics, a Baker Hughes Business develops solutions for moisture, oxygen, liquid flow, and gas flow measurement, with proven technologies that are known across many industries, including oil and gas. Panametrics entered the ultrasonic flow market with a gas flow meter more than 60 years ago. Since then, the Panametrics brand has been known for its high-technology inline and clamp-on flow meters that handle the toughest applications and environments. Panametrics, a Baker Hughes Business is a division of Baker Hughes. We are an energy technology company. We are taking energy forward – making it safer, cleaner and more efficient for people and the planet.
Partner with the best
As a Test Engineer, you will be responsible for testing and validating embedded systems and software within our product, ensuring its reliability, performance, and compliance with industry standards. You will collaborate closely with development teams to identify and resolve issues, contribute to the continuous improvement of testing processes, and help deliver high-quality products to our customers.
As a Embedded Software Test Engineer, you will be responsible for:
Develop and execute detailed test plans and test cases for embedded software and hardware, ensuring thorough coverage of all features and functionality.Design, implement, and maintain automated test scripts and frameworks to improve testing efficiency and coverage.Conduct functional and regression testing to verify software and hardware functionality, ensuring no negative impact from new features or changes.Evaluate system performance under various conditions to ensure stability and responsiveness.Identify, document, and report software and hardware defects, providing clear and actionable feedback to development teams.Collaborate effectively with hardware and software engineers, product managers, and other stakeholders.Maintain accurate and up-to-date test documentation, including test cases, test plans, and defect reports.Fuel your passion
To be successful in this role you will:
Experience in automation and manual testing of electronics products with embedded firmware.Strong experience in manual and automated test cases design, execution, and reporting defects.Skilled in Python programming with Object Oriented concepts.Strong understanding of testing methodologies: such as functional, performance, and regression testing.Experience in electronics product testing using simulators, oscilloscope, multi-meter, function generators etc.Experienced in testing of embedded product with communication interface using Modbus / Ethernet / HART / Foundation Fieldbus etc.Excellent problem-solving and analytical skills: with the ability to identify and resolve complex issues.Strong communication and collaboration skills: with the ability to effectively work with cross-functional teams.Work in a way that works for you
We recognize that everyone is different and that the way in which people want to work and deliver at their best is different for everyone too. In this role, we can offer the following flexible working patterns:
Working flexible hours - flexing the times when you work in the day to help you fit everything in and work when you are the most productiveWorking with us
Our people are at the heart of what we do at Baker Hughes. We know we are better when all of our people are developed, engaged and able to bring their whole authentic selves to work. We invest in the health and well-being of our workforce, train and reward talent and develop leaders at all levels to bring out the best in each other.
Working for you
Our inventions have revolutionized energy for over a century. But to keep going forward tomorrow, we know we have to push the boundaries today. We prioritize rewarding those who embrace change with a package that reflects how much we value their input. Join us, and you can expect:
Contemporary work-life balance policies and wellbeing activitiesComprehensive private medical care optionsSafety net of life insurance and disability programsTailored financial programsAdditional elected or voluntary benefits